- The distance between Nema, Mauritania and Valencia, Spain is approximately 2,627 km or 1,632 mi.
- To reach Nema in this distance one would set out from Valencia bearing 196.4°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Nema bearing 193.2° or SSW .
- Nema has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Valencia has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Nema is in or near the tropical thorn woodland biome whereas Valencia is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
- The average annual temperature is 13.4 °C (24.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.2 °C (5.8°F) less in Nema.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 162.7 mm (6.4 in) less which is equivalent to 162.7 l/m² (3.99 US gal/ft²) or 1,627,000 l/ha (173,937 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- There are 799 more hours of sunlight per year in Nema. In whichever way circa 2h 11' more per day or about 1 1/3 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.5° higher in Nema than in Valencia.
- Relative humidity levels are 33%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 1.8°C (3.2°F) lower.
